I build reliable, high-throughput payment and communication systems for fintech platforms.
My work lives at the intersection of scalability, concurrency, and financial precision — where milliseconds and consistency matter.
A system-driven engineer who thinks in flows, not functions.
I specialize in designing backend architectures that handle millions of financial and communication transactions with speed, integrity, and observability.
I bridge engineering and finance, converting product vision into resilient tech infrastructure.
| Domain | Stack / Tools |
|---|---|
| Core Languages | Go (Golang), Java (Spring Boot), TypeScript, JavaScript |
| Frontend | React, Next.js, Tailwind CSS |
| Data Layer | PostgreSQL, MySQL, Redis, Mongo, GORM, Hibernate |
| Infra & CI/CD | Docker, Nginx, GitHub Actions, Supabase, AWS |
| Event & Queue Systems | Kafka, Webhooks, Outbox Pattern |
| System Patterns | Circuit Breaker, Rate Limiter, Retry, Saga, CQRS |
- Core Fintech Platform: Engineered payin/payout services integrating UPI, cards, wallets, and netbanking with transactional guarantees and fail-safe routing.
- Event-Driven Outbox Hub: Designed and implemented a Go-based asynchronous event hub that improved reliability across multiple payment channels.
- CPaaS Platform (Chitchaat): Built infrastructure powering SMS, WhatsApp, RCS, and voice/video messaging for enterprise communication.
- Performance-Focused APIs: Refactored legacy Java services and Go microservices to reduce latency and scale under heavy load.
I led the development of a high-throughput payout orchestration system — reducing transaction bottlenecks and downtime by more than 60%, while enabling seamless multi-bank integration.
This system became a core backbone for large-scale disbursements and vendor payments, handling thousands of concurrent transfers per second.
That’s not just code — it’s infrastructure that moves money.
💼 Website • 🔗 LinkedIn • ✉️ Mail
“I engineer systems that don’t just work — they sustain, scale, and move real value.”
— Dharanitharan



